# Approvals: Query Planner Regressions

When a Driftstone query planner change causes a plan regression, the fix cannot merge on green CI alone. New team members should know: every planner patch requires a benchmark diff against the Harborline suite and a written rollback note. After both are attached, the change waits for sign-off from the designated approver.

signatory, yahog-badug: Quenix Ulaael

# Artifact Signing — Eventline Schema Registry

Welcome aboard. Every schema published to the Eventline registry must be packaged and signed before the Corvid pipeline will accept it. Producers register event schemas via the `eventctl push` command, which bundles the schema, computes a digest, and attaches a signature from the team keyring. Unsigned or mismatched artifacts are rejected at the gateway with no retry. Contractors use the shared staging keyring maintained by the platform group. The current staging signing key follows.

deploy key for kagup-bawig: bky9_ZMq28eTw9

### Changelog — stringsieve v2.4

Defaults changed in the Marrowgate translation-string extraction script. Extraction now skips test fixtures by default, comment-context capture is on, and the output format switched to the v2 catalog layout. Teams relying on the old layout must pin v2.3 until migrated. Duplicate-key handling now errors instead of warning. Full details in the repo notes. The new default configuration shipped with this release is as follows.

settings of fahag-haduf:
[ulaox]
port = 8443
region = south-2
host = ulaox.lumiccorp.internal
timeout_ms = 500
retries = 8

## FD Leak Hunt — Quorlet Gateway

If lsof counts on the Quorlet gateway keep climbing past 8k, it's almost always the metrics sidecar holding sockets after a failed flush. Restart buys you an hour, tops. Instead, grab a descriptor snapshot with `fdtrace --pid` and diff two runs five minutes apart. Anything pointing at /tmp/qmetrics is our culprit. To pull the sidecar's debug feed you'll need to authenticate against Pipewatch first.

API key for hahig-bafog: zpat11_AnXZuLADyze